The bookies are defying semi final form when pricing up the final of next Thursday’s Ladbrokes Stayers Classic. They have installed Ballymac Ramsey as the 7-4f despite an ‘every chance’ defeat by Fearsome Phantom (Westmead Hawk-Hesley Hawaii, May 14) on Thursday night. The white jacketed Ramsey started at 4-5f and crossed the 220m sectional in 12.43 before being hauled in by Pat Rosney’s 11-4 chance who came home with a length and half to spare in 37.89 (-40) for the 630m. The Rosney runner is quoted as a 2-1 chance for the final.

On semi final times Shallam Delarno (Westmead Hawk-Woodhill Spark, Nov 13) is the fastest in the final. Jimmy Wright’s 4-6f always looked comfortable after following Melodys George (T2 4-1). The wide runner swept clear less than a circuit run and pulled away for a near two length victory in 37.81 (-40).

Belstone Fox (Hondo Black-Perrys Lace, Sep 13) won the slowest qualifier (38.19) after overtaking Killduff Toby (T4 16-1) on the run up. Pam Dolby’s wide running 7-1 chance held off Ferryforth Fran (T5 6-4f) by a narrowing half length with Billy Bullet (4-6f T3) finding the trip on the short side at this stage of his career.

Shellam Delano is rated a 5-2 chance for the final with 10-1 ferryforth Fran, 12-1 Belstone Fox and 20-1 Melodys George
